In recent market fluctuations, Bitcoin has successfully surged past $111,300, capturing the attention of investors. According to expert forecasts, even a 10% dip in the future is considered the worst-case scenario, leading many to feel optimistic about the current market performance.
Key Points
- Bitcoin price reached a historical high of $111,300.
- Experts predict a 10% dip as the worst-case scenario.
- Demand for Bitcoin in the market continues to rise.
- Investor sentiment is increasingly optimistic, with significant trading volume increases.
- Institutional interest in Bitcoin is on the rise.
